The Effectiveness and Safety of Ultrasound Elastography Guided Pleural Biopsy in the Differential Diagnosis of Benign and Malignant Pleural Effusion

ClinConnect Summary

This clinical trial is studying a new method called ultrasound elastography guided pleural biopsy to see how well it can differentiate between benign (non-cancerous) and malignant (cancerous) pleural effusions, which is the buildup of fluid in the space around the lungs. The trial aims to determine if this method is both effective and safe compared to the traditional ultrasound-guided pleural biopsy. Participants will be patients who have unexplained pleural effusion and have already undergone certain tests like a chest CT scan and fluid analysis.

To be eligible for the trial, patients must be between 18 and 85 years old and have pleural effusion that has shown negative results in previous tests. However, those with clear signs of cancer in their pleural fluid or who have other serious health issues will not be able to participate. If you join the trial, you can expect to undergo either the new ultrasound elastography guided biopsy or the traditional method during your visit. This research could help improve how doctors understand and treat pleural effusion in the future.

Eligibility criteria

  • Inclusion Criteria:
  • 1. Patients with unexplained pleural effusion (patients with pleural effusion with negative aspiration)
  • 2. Sign the informed consent form
  • 3. The patient must have chest CT, biochemical examination of pleural fluid, cytological examination of pleural fluid and other data before operation
  • Exclusion Criteria:

  • 2. The pleural fluid cytology proved to be malignant.
  • 3. Patients with severe pleural adhesion who cannot undergo medical thoracoscopic examination will not be randomly selected, and elastic ultrasound-guided biopsy can be performed after informed consent, as a subgroup of population analysis.
  • 4. Those who cannot tolerate closed pleural biopsy due to severe cardiopulmonary dysfunction and poor general condition
  • 5. Coagulation dysfunction.
  • 6. transudate
  • 7. The age is less than 18 years old.
